Comprehensive Definitions & Senses

2 senses
As noun
  1. 1

    A person employed to load and unload cargo at a dock.

    "The dockworker efficiently moved crates from the ship to the warehouse."
  2. 2

    An individual who works at a dock, often involved in the handling of shipping containers and freight.

    "During peak season, the dockworkers often work overtime to meet shipping demands."

Linguistic Origin & Historical Etymology

The term 'dockworker' is derived from the combination of 'dock', which comes from the Old English 'docca', meaning a place where ships are loaded and unloaded, and 'worker', from the Old English 'weorc', meaning a person who performs a task. The term has evolved to specifically refer to individuals employed in loading and unloading cargo at docks.
